1. Virtual Private Connection Released By Social Media Platforms

Facebook recently launched a VPN app that is called Onavo (Facebook Protect), and it claims that it helps protect the privacy of the users who install it on their mobile devices. However, experts have found that Onavo is actually not protecting the privacy of the users, but instead it is invading the user’s privacy. Many experts have noticed that Onavo VPN offers way less privacy protection than any regular virtual private network service subscription, and in fact, some of them don’t recommend the users to use this app.

There will probably be more VPN apps released by various social media platforms that claim to protect your privacy for free, but in fact, it might not be the case. Thus, it is advisable that you don’t use any virtual private connection service released by social media platforms, because after all, social media platforms are interested in knowing more about you and collecting your data instead of protecting your privacy.

2. VPN Apps Bloated With Ads Everywhere

Don’t be enticed with the word “FREE” when you browse through the app store while trying to find the best private network service. In fact, the free premise of most of the VPN apps on the app store comes with a big catch. The first catch is that they don’t really want to protect your privacy, but instead they want as many users to use the app to make it possible for them to earn more profits out of the ads displayed on the app.

A VPN app with lots of ads that are displayed on the user interface is not a good sign of a good virtual private network. A good private network service will help the users to get rid of ads from their browsing activity to prevent any third parties from collecting your browsing data through the ads.

3. Private Connection Service From Unknown Service Providers

Did you find a new and seemingly good VPN service on the app store? If you know nothing about the company behind such a service, be aware of it. At least, you should wait some time until it has gained a good reputation as a good virtual private network provider. Why? This is because there are shady companies that try to set up a free VPN service for the users just for the purpose of collecting their data.

A private connection service that is unknown should be avoided at all costs, and instead, you should stick to using the one that is offered by a well-known and reputable VPN service provider.
